How much do live in house sitter j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for live in house sitter in the United States is $16.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.90 and $18.03 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Live In House Sitter Do?

The job duties of a live-in house sitter focus on caring for a house or another piece of property while the owner is away. Your responsibilities vary depending on the needs of each client, but as a live-in house sitter, you always stay at the residence for the length of the contract. Some clients expect you to ensure that the home remains secure, while others seek sitters who can take care of pets and perform lawn and garden tasks. Other clients prefer to hire professional house sitters who can perform maintenance tasks on the home during their stay.

What are some common challenges faced by live-in house sitters and how can they be addressed?

Live-in house sitters often face challenges such as adapting to unfamiliar environments, managing homeowners' specific instructions, and handling unexpected situations like minor household emergencies or pet care issues. Communication is key—clarifying expectations and maintaining regular updates with the homeowner can prevent misunderstandings. Additionally, being organized and proactive in addressing any issues that arise helps ensure a smooth experience for both the sitter and the homeowner.

What are live-in house sitters?

Live-in house sitters are individuals who stay at someone’s home while the owners are away, ensuring the property is safe and maintained. Their responsibilities often include basic home care such as collecting mail, watering plants, feeding pets, and deterring potential intruders by making the house look occupied. In exchange, house sitters may receive free accommodation, and sometimes compensation, depending on the agreement with the homeowner. This arrangement provides peace of mind to homeowners and a temporary home for the sitter.

Job Description
We are currently hiring for Overnight House-Sitter/Pet-Sitters. **We are especially interested in House-sitters available during our busiest time of year -- winter holiday break -- sometime between 12/23-1/2.
This position requires OVERNIGHT STAYS (sleeping over in a client's home) with the client's animals. Each overnight stay begins from the dinner period (arrival between 5-7pm) and continues until the morning period (departure between 7-9am). Please note: House-sitters are NOT able to bring guests with them into the client's home during their stay.
House-sitting includes:
  • walking the dog(s)
  • feedings
  • medications if necessary
  • maintaining each animal's routine.
  • House-sitting may also include other pet-sitting or vacation care tasks such as bringing in the mail/newspaper, plant care, cleaning up messes (ie: hairballs, accidents), and keeping the home in order while the clients are away.

Fees
The base rate paid to a house-sitter for each night of house-sitting is $32.50 for one dog and goes up from there depending on client surcharges. There are extra fees given to the house-sitter for additional animals in the home, extra visits scheduled during the daytime, and for holidays. (Potential gratuity from clients is not reflected in this rate.)
Scheduling
House-sitting jobs last anywhere from 1 night to 2 weeks. House-sitters typically will take one booking per month. They may take on more bookings depending on their availability and client requests.
House-sitters are independent contractors with Heaven Sent and are offered client "bookings" as clients schedule vacation care with us. House-sitters work on an "as-needed" basis and accept or reject each booking on an individual basis.
HolidaysOur preference is that house-sitters are available for at least 2 out of 3 of our busiest holidays (Thanksgiving, Christmas/New Years, Spring Break). There is an extra surcharge paid to sitters for holiday work.
